Olaf’s New Love Song Just Debuted at D23 — and ‘Frozen 3’ Fans Can’t Stop Talking About Samantha
Every ‘Frozen‘ installment has relied on Olaf to deliver some of the franchise’s most memorable comic relief, and that tradition shows no signs of slowing down heading into the third chapter. From his enthusiasm for summer in the first film to his rapid-fire history lesson in the sequel, the beloved snowman has consistently stolen scenes with his musical numbers.
That legacy set the stage for one of D23’s most talked-about musical moments this year, as Disney used its Entertainment Showcase to give fans their very first taste of new music from ‘Frozen 3’. Anticipation for the sequel had already been building steadily, especially after Disney confirmed major plot details including Anna and Kristoff’s long-awaited wedding.
Amid all that buildup, Olaf’s storyline took center stage during the panel when Josh Gad performed a brand-new song teasing the snowman’s own romantic subplot in the film. The performance introduced fans to Olaf’s love interest, a character named Samantha, delivering a callback to a running joke first introduced in ‘Frozen 2’.
Idina Menzel and Kristen Bell had already taken the stage earlier in the presentation, confirming that Anna and Kristoff’s wedding will play a central role in the story and teasing that romance is in the air for everyone in Arendelle, Olaf included. Gad then joined his co-stars to perform the standalone number dedicated entirely to Olaf’s feelings for Samantha, giving the crowd its first genuine listen to the sequel’s musical direction.
According to those in attendance, Gad’s performance carried playful calypso and disco influences, a stylistic choice that fits neatly within the franchise’s history of giving Olaf distinctly quirky, comedic musical moments. It’s the kind of tonal contrast that’s defined some of the series’ most beloved songs, offering levity even as the broader plot heads into darker territory involving a new villain.
Kristen Anderson-Lopez and Robert Lopez, the husband-and-wife songwriting duo behind the franchise’s music since its earliest installment, are returning to compose the score for ‘Frozen 3’. Their work on the first two films produced some of Disney’s most culturally dominant songs in recent memory, making any new material from the pair one of the most closely watched elements of the sequel’s rollout.
The Samantha reveal builds directly on a joke first planted in ‘Frozen 2’, where Olaf briefly references the name in passing without any further explanation. Turning that throwaway line into a full musical number for the third film has already generated plenty of enthusiasm online, with fans praising Disney for paying off a years-old Easter egg in such an unexpected way.
‘Frozen 3’ is set to arrive in theaters on November 24, 2027, marking the franchise’s first new theatrical installment in eight years following ‘Frozen 2’s massive global success. The returning voice cast includes Menzel as Elsa, Bell as Anna, Jonathan Groff as Kristoff, and Gad as Olaf, with Jennifer Lee writing the script and co-directing alongside Trent Correy.
